Examining Top Welding Machine Brands

The welding industry boasts an array of manufacturers, each offering unique welding machines designed to cater to diverse applications. From amateur welders to commercial setups, choosing the right manufacturer relies on understanding your specific requirements and budget. Some popular choices include industry giants like Lincoln Electric, Miller, Hobart, and ESAB, each with their own specializations.

  • Evaluate your welding needs: What types of materials will you be working with? What is the scale of your projects?
  • Investigate different manufacturers and their product lines. Read reviews and compare features.
  • Prioritize quality, durability, and safety features.
  • Establish a budget and stick to it. Welding equipment can range widely in price.

The Future of Welding: Trends and Innovations from Top Manufacturers

The welding industry is on the cusp of a revolution, driven by innovative technologies and evolving industry needs. Leading manufacturers are at the forefront of this change, creating cutting-edge solutions that are transforming welding as we know it. From advanced automation to smarter materials, these trends are poised to revolutionize the future of manufacturing and construction.

  • Robotics are increasingly being utilized into welding processes, enhancing efficiency, precision, and safety.
  • Machine learning algorithms are playing an ever-growing role in interpreting data to predict potential issues, optimize welding parameters, and ensure consistent quality.
  • Rapid prototyping is gaining traction as a powerful tool for creating complex welded components with greater customizability.

Industry leaders are also focusing on researching new materials that offer enhanced strength, durability, and weatherability, expanding the applications of welding in demanding industries.
